Gupta was known as an ancient Indian empire. It was founded by King Sri Gupta. The people were predominantly farmers and they had a large army of about 500,000 infantry and 50,000 cavalry which made them a very strong and formidable force.

They also helped in the protection of its villages which was the lowest administrative unit from attacks and revolts.
